The belt of the washing machine BOSCH should be changed if your machine makes a lot of noise when the drum moves during the wash cycle. You should check if the agitator is rubbing against the tub.
The belt may be slipping at the beginning of each revolution of the wash cycle. If so, the belt may be under tension or worn. To check the source of the noise, remove the cover on the back of the washer. It is possible that the arm tooth is moving by touching the teeth of the white plastic gear when the drum is turned to the left. If this is the case the tooth rubs against the gear until the pulley changes direction of rotation. It is necessary to check the placement of the washer: its thickness must be about two millimeters and it must be placed between the star that supports the drum and the upper part of the transmission box. During the washing, rinsing, spinning and emptying phases, the motor must remain active. The belt tension of the washing machine BOSCH must be correct so that it does not slip at the beginning of each turn of the washing cycle.
If the casing and the belt are new, the belt must be loosened. The pulley should be moved to detect if it is loose. Check the main motor to see if the bearings and belt are in good condition. The transmission box should be properly seated on its base. There should also be enough grease inside the white plastic gear above the transmission pulley.
